A Visitors Guide To Helsinki Finland   by Jim Johnson
 

Statues at Railway Station, Helsinki, FinlandThe city of Helsinki is the capital of Finland; it is also the largest city in the country with a population of almost 600,000 people. Even though Helsinki is not the biggest city in Europe, it is definitely one of the most important. Generally speaking, Helsinki is the life blood of Finland. Everything imaginable is based in Helsinki; it is more or less the connector to the international world. And when it comes to finance, politics, and business Helsinki is number one in Finland. Not to mention the fact that it also serves as the epicenter of fashion and education.

Partly Frozen River at Dusk, Kuusamo, FinlandIf you like the arts Helsinki is definitely the place to be. The Helsinki Festival takes place every year. At the festival you will be able to look at some of the finest art and culture in all of Finland. The Helsinki Festival draws in tourists every year, and goes a long way in helping to sustain the tourism industry. Without the Helsinki Festival the tourism industry would not be nearly as strong as it is today.

In addition, there is an annual winter arts festival as well known as the Valon Voimat. This is very similar to the Helsinki Festival, only it takes place during the winter month. This ensures that no matter what time of the year you are available, you can always travel to Helsinki to take a look at the culture that is offered. This works out to the advantage of tourists from all over the world.

And of course no trip to Helsinki would be complete without a trip to the coast. The city of Helsinki sites on the coast of the Baltic Sea. So if you are hoping to relax on the beach during your trip to Helsinki you are set. In addition, you can also take part in a number of beach or water sports. Even if you only spend a day at the beach it will be well worth your time.

All international flights in and out of Helsinki are handled at the Helsinki-Vantaa Airport. Helsinki is also home to a popular subway system that is used by both residents and tourists alike.
